Wraith: Episode 1: BreachA cutting-edge thriller about an Artificial Intelligence takeover, written in consultation with leading AI and cybersecurity experts. During a routine overnight update at the headquarters of a major UK telecoms giant, two IT workers unknowingly set something terrifying in motion. They've started an LCE - an AI Loss of Control Event. Over the course of one night, a handful of staff race to regain control as forces far beyond the building begin to close in. What’s been unleashed threatens to change everything — and soon there may be no way to put it back. This is a very a real and disastrous phenomenon, and it could happen to us very soon. Starring Edward Bluemel and Corinna Brown. Artificial Intelligence consultant: Saffron Huang. Cybersecurity consultant: Adam Orton. Written by James Dobbyn and Anthony Povah.
